After you reserve
What happens next, step by step
No mystery period, no reveal day. Here is the actual sequence.
Within 1 business day
You receive a written scope document listing every page, every deliverable, the revision allowance, and the delivery date.
Within 2 business days
Your intake call is scheduled. For Supply & Operations and above, this is two sessions rather than one.
Day 2 onward
A staging URL you can watch fill in. No reveal day, no black box.
Structured review rounds
Feedback is collected in rounds rather than continuously, which is what keeps a fixed-price project from drifting.
Launch day
Deployment to your domain, a QA report, and a handover call walking through the documentation.
After launch
Your care or support plan starts. Cancel any time — the site runs on your hosting account, not ours.
Questions
About the builder
Is the price I see the price I pay?
Yes, for the scope you configured. The written scope document we send within one business day restates that exact number along with the page list, deliverables, and revision allowance. If you change scope, we re-quote before anything proceeds.
What is the $500 reservation?
It holds a slot in the build queue and applies in full toward your project total. It is not an additional fee. If you cancel before the intake call it is refunded; after the intake call it is applied to work completed.
Am I committing to anything by submitting?
No. Submitting saves your configuration and emails you a copy. Nothing is charged and no work starts until you have reviewed the written scope document and placed the reservation.
How accurate is the delivery date?
It is calculated from the package baseline plus your add-ons, counted in business days from your intake call. The main thing that moves it is review turnaround on your side — copy approval is the usual bottleneck.
Can I change my design or package later?
Before the build starts, freely and at no cost. After it starts, design changes mean rebuilding page structure and are quoted as new work. Package upgrades mid-build are usually straightforward.
